Job Description

About the role: The Environmental Coordinator is responsible for developing, implementing, monitoring and maintaining an environmental management program/system in accordance with compliance requirements.  In addition, the position will be responsible for interfacing and coordinating with local, state and federal agencies across all divisions of Eagle Creek LLC. In doing so, the Environmental coordinator will support the Corporate HS&E Manager and related divisional resources in the development of an integrated and aligned approach.

What you’ll do:
  • Maintain and further obtain environmental permits in coordination with divisional resources, and external regulatory authorities. 
  • Manage and oversee environmental compliance requirements in conjunction with field operations and support. 
  • Develop and execute an environmental audit/inspection program, as required on an organizational-wide and divisional level.  Report findings to corporate and divisional leadership and management, with solution-oriented programs, processes and initiatives identified.
  • Further develop relationships and a rapport with applicable environmental regulatory agencies and authorities.   
  • Identify, assess, evaluate and minimize/mitigate environmental hazards and risks, including the identification and implementation of environmental controls.
  • Respond to environmental exposures and emergencies, and coordinate mitigation efforts.
  • Develop and implement an Environmental Management Training Program.
  • Further develop technology solutions to improve the effectiveness and efficiency of environmental data/information, including trending and analyzing.
  • Other duties or job functions as assigned.
What skills & experience you’ll need:
  • Bachelor's Degree in Environmental Science or other Environmental-related fields.
  • 2-5 years of experience in managing an environmental management program/system.
  • Practical experience with environmental compliance management, permitting and auditing/inspections.
  • Comprehensive knowledge and understanding of environmental compliance and technical requirements.
  • Demonstrated understanding of the relationship between operational activities and the relevant local, state, federal and various customer requirements.
  • Ability to travel to various project sites within the United States required.
